Hi Soren,

The Reportly cut-over finished Tuesday night. All report exports now render timestamps in the requester's profile timezone instead of server time, and the legacy UTC-offset hack is gone. No data was backfilled; historical exports are unchanged. For your review, the configuration values the export service now runs with are listed directly below.

Thanks,
Ilka

config for yahof-tajop:
zorath:
  pin: 7493
  metrics_host: metrics.zorath.tolvaqsys.internal
  tenant: praiel
  seal: seal_fd9cd4f1

Heads up: if the Lintrock baseline file in the Quarrow repo drifts from main, CI fails with a "stale baseline" error even when the code is fine. Quick fix is to regenerate the baseline on a clean checkout and re-push. If a customer build is blocked, confirm the failing run matches the token below before escalating.

build token for yadug-yagag: htk21_c863c33eb8b82c0c9c152

// MatchCore client setup.
//
// The Bramblewick matcher runs on a generational collector, and we saw
// 400ms pauses during peak pairing when the candidate pool ballooned.
// To mitigate, this client streams candidates in 2k-row pages and reuses
// a pooled buffer, keeping old-gen promotion low. Do not raise the page
// size without rerunning the pause benchmarks in perf/gc_suite.
// The client authenticates to the Bramblewick pool service with the
// key defined immediately below.

gateway credential: vxb3-o9a

## Environments

The Mergewell dedup service runs in three environments: sandbox, staging, and prod. Contractors get sandbox access by default. Each environment has its own matching thresholds and record stores, so never copy settings between them blindly. The sandbox environment currently runs with the following configuration.

deployment values, yageg-hahig:
WENAEL_HOST=wenael.tolvaqlabs.internal
WENAEL_PORT=4000

Handover: Wiki RBAC on Quillstone

For the release manager — I've finished migrating the Quillstone wiki to role-based access. Editors, reviewers, and release roles are defined in the admin panel; release notes pages are writable only by your role. Pending: the archive namespace still inherits old permissions, flagged for next sprint. Admin recovery is possible without my account. If the admin session store resets during the cutover, you can restore access using the recovery passphrase below.

vault phrase of tagag-yadup = ralys-caseth-novys-istael